2026 Part-Time Cyber Security Engineering Intern - Aurora CO

Aurora, CO, USAIntern

Responsibilities

  • Support and learn cyber security and systems administration activities for an active program.
  • Apply basic knowledge of servers and networking technologies.
  • Work part-time, up to 20 hours per week, during the fall 2026 semester.
  • Pursue or be willing to obtain a Security+ certification.

Requirements

  • Be enrolled full-time in an accredited undergraduate or graduate degree program and remain enrolled full-time in Spring 2027.
  • Major in Computer Science, Cyber Security, IT/Systems Administration, Computer Information Systems, or a related STEM field.
  • Be available for part-time work during fall 2026.
  • Be a U.S. citizen and able to obtain and maintain a U.S. Government security clearance and program special access.
  • Have basic education or knowledge of servers and networking technologies.
  • Preferred: cumulative GPA of at least 3.00/4.0.
  • Preferred: existing Security+ certification.

Benefits

  • Potential relocation assistance.
  • Training, professional development, networking opportunities, and connection with technical experts and thought leaders.
  • Part-time internship during the fall 2026 semester, limited to no more than 20 hours per week.
  • No travel required.
  • No clearance is required at start, but clearance must be obtainable and maintainable.
